Job Title Set up Operator -1 / APP Job Number 51-4081.00 Department Auto Power Press Reports to S upervisor / Auto Power Press Primary Position Objectives Works with direction setting up, adjusting and operating relatively complex machinery in the manufacture of a wide variety of parts conforming to accurate quality standards. Position Responsibilities Key Responsibilities Description of Duties Set-up Ensure operation of departmental machinery. Makes minor repairs to machine tools. Removes old tool from machinery and replaces with new tool. May operate as needed Department goals 100% on-time delivery 100% production run rate 100% attendance Zero past due Zero customer returns Other Maintains adherence to company policies, environmental and safety standards, and good housekeeping standards. Observes company processes and makes recommendations for improvement May be required to assist or otherwise instruct other personnel. Performs other duties as may be required. Attendance is an essential function of the job. Qualifications Education/Experience High School, Trade School graduate or demonstrated equivalent skills. Good math skills Ability to read blue prints Good mechanical skills Good communication skills Knowledge in the use of simple gauges (i.e. plug gauge) Physical Visual ability (corrected) to read directions and prints and to inspect parts closely to ensure that they meet specifications. Manual dexterity sufficient to operate machinery for precision work. Physical ability to do work requiring frequent stooping and bending. Ability to lift objects from lower to a higher position or moving horizontally from position-to-position. Ability to lift up to 35 lbs unassisted The above description reflects a general outline considered necessary to describe the principle function of the job identified.
